Senior Temporary Works Engineer
We're looking for civil, structural and/or geotechnical engineers to join our team in various locations around the UK. Locations:
Birmingham / Bristol / Cambridge / Cardiff / Glasgow / Leeds / Liverpool / London / Manchester / Newcastle / Norwich / Plymouth. Agile working, with up to 1-2 days per week from home if desired.
Hours:
40 hours per week flexibility on hours available if desired. Salary:
Starting from £50k per annum. Sector:
Working across all sectors of the built environment.
- Producing, checking and reviewing design outputs such as calculations, sketches, drawings, 3D models, reports and risk assessments, ensuring compliance with CDM, SHE procedures and QA processes.
- Acting as Project Lead for multiple projects, managing technical scope, programme, budget and relationships with preconstruction and construction teams, from bid through to delivery.
- Developing yourself, other individuals and the wider team, contributing to the continuous improvement of processes and systems, enabling the business to adapt to current and future challenges.

Requirements- Practically-minded, with a strong grounding in civil, structural and/or geotechnical engineering principles and knowledge of applicable design standards.
- Incorporated Engineer (IEng) or working towards Chartered Engineer status (CEng) with an equivalent level of experience.
- Enjoy applying first principles thinking to real-world construction challenges, combining a keen eye for detail with sound engineering judgement, a focus on safety, buildability, sustainability and a flair for innovation and creative problem-solving.
- Have experience of temporary works design and/or management, or other practical construction experience.
- Have strong organisational and communication skills, and enjoy working as part of collaborative teams.
